YQAG1116LX

is an N-Channel Enhancement Mode Power MOSFET. It is a core product designed for high-efficiency, high-density power applications.

The YQAG1116LX utilizes advanced trench technology and an optimized chip design for an N-Channel MOSFET. Its primary design objectives are to achieve ultra-low on-resistance, excellent switching performance, and higher power efficiency, making it particularly suitable for synchronous rectification and switching circuits with stringent requirements for efficiency and thermal management.

Key Features

  • Channel Type: N-Channel. It turns on when a positive voltage is applied to the Gate (G) relative to the Source (S), making it suitable for low-side switching and synchronous rectification.
  • Extremely Low On-Resistance: Rds(on) typical value is approximately 1.6mΩ (max. ~2.0mΩ) at Vgs=10V; remains around 2.0mΩ at Vgs=4.5V, reducing conduction losses and improving system efficiency.
  • High Continuous Drain Current: Capable of handling +100A or higher (depending on test conditions like Tc), demonstrating strong power handling capability.
  • Excellent Switching Characteristics: Low gate charge and low turn-on/turn-off times, suitable for high-frequency switching power supplies, effectively reducing switching losses.
  • Package: Typically housed in an DFN5x6-8L or similar advanced surface-mount package.

Primary Application Areas

  • Synchronous Rectification (AC-DC adapters, server power supplies, telecom power supplies, etc.)
  • DC-DC Buck Converters (acting as the synchronous rectifier / low-side switch)
  • Motor Drive and Speed Control (high-current H-bridge or three-phase inverters for power tools, drones, robots, etc.)
  • Battery Protection and Load Switching (within battery management systems or high-current discharge paths)
  • Various Power Management Systems (efficient power supplies for communication equipment, computing devices, industrial equipment)
